ISPS Code: Nigeria’s maritime security not updated in US – NIMASA
The Nigerian Maritime Administration and Safety Agency (NIMASA) has bemoaned the continuous display of Nigeria’s 2013 Global Integrated Ship Information System (GISIS) by the United States Port Security Advisory (PSA) despite the fact that the nations GISIS has been successfully updated since 2017.
